Subject: CSV import wizard cut-over complete

Hi — the Fernlock import wizard is now live for all Harrowvale tenants as of last night. Legacy uploads route through the new validation layer, malformed rows are quarantined, and audit events land in the Copperseam log. No incidents during the window. For your review, the production service runs with the configuration below.

service settings:
ralael:
  pin: 7453
  tenant: zorath
  seal: seal_087806e4
  metrics_host: metrics.ralael.paliqworks.example
  standby_team: fraath
  escalation: praok-istiel
  nonce: 10e083

## Support

The session-token refresh bug in Glimmerauth is a known issue: tokens refreshed within the final sixty seconds of their lifetime can be rejected by the Parchway gateway, forcing users to log in again. A patch is in progress on the `refresh-grace` branch. New team members should not attempt workarounds in client code; instead, log affected session IDs in the tracker and reference the existing ticket. For anything urgent or unclear, reach the auth maintainers at the address below.

escalation mailbox, baduf-tagag: olimir.holmir@zemvarworks.corp

Handover note — Stocktally reconciliation job

The nightly job compares warehouse counts from the Bramblehook scanner feed against the Stocktally ledger and flags deltas over threshold. It runs after the 02:00 ingest; if ingest is late, the job waits up to ninety minutes, then alerts. Common failure: duplicate SKU batches from the Ferndale depot — rerun with the dedupe flag. Config lives in the jobs repo under reconcile/. Runbook is linked from the dashboard. Going forward, ownership of this job sits with the engineer named below.

named custodian: Zorael Sordor

### Step 4 — Wire up the thumbnail queue

Alright, this is the fun part. The Pixelbarn thumbnail workers pull jobs off the `thumbs-pending` queue, render previews, and push results to `thumbs-done`. Scale workers to at least three replicas or the backlog gets ugly during photo imports. Make sure the queue consumer config points at the staging broker first — don't deploy straight to prod, Marla will notice. Once the workers pass their smoke test, you'll need the deploy key to push the worker image to the registry. Here it is.

deploy key for kagup-bawig: bky9_ZMq28eTw9